What Is a Double Head Cutting Machine for Windows?
A double head cutting machine is a specialized industrial saw with two cutting units (heads) positioned on opposite sides. These heads can move, rotate, and adjust angles to cut PVC, uPVC, or aluminium profiles with maximum precision.
Key features include:
-
Dual cutting heads (fixed and movable) for simultaneous operation.
-
Angle adjustment (commonly 45° and 90°, but often programmable for other angles).
-
Servo-controlled movements for accuracy.
-
Automatic clamping systems to hold profiles securely.
-
CNC automation in advanced models for full production line integration.

Key Features of Advanced Double Head Cutting Machines
-
Cutting Range – Can handle profiles from small glazing beads to large curtain wall sections.
-
Cutting Angles – Standard 45° and 90°, but CNC machines allow any custom angle.
-
Blade Diameter – Ranges from 400 mm to 600+ mm depending on profile size.
-
Cooling Systems – Especially for aluminium, integrated cooling prevents overheating.
-
Dust & Chip Extraction – Keeps the workspace clean and extends blade life.
-
Safety Systems – Protective covers, emergency stops, and laser sensors.

Double Head Cutting Machine vs. Single Head Cutting Machine
-
Speed: Double head cuts both ends in one cycle, single head requires two.
-
Accuracy: Double head ensures perfect parallelism, single head depends on repositioning.
-
Waste: Double head machines reduce material waste with optimized cutting.
-
Scalability: Single head for small workshops; double head is industrial standard.
